**Handover — digest scheduler (from Maret to whoever picks this up)**

Welcome aboard! The batch email digest scheduler for Quillhop is mostly self-driving. It bundles notifications into morning and evening sends per user timezone, and the only thing that ever breaks is the batching window drifting after a deploy. If digests arrive late, check the scheduler pod first. Everything it cares about lives in one config, currently set as follows.

settings of fahag-haduf:
[ulaox]
port = 8443
region = south-2
host = ulaox.lumiccorp.internal
timeout_ms = 500
retries = 8

## Further Reading

The Quillbase client SDKs for Fernlang and Mottle are maintained by separate teams, so feature parity is tracked explicitly rather than assumed. As a contractor, don't rely on a method existing in both SDKs just because it's documented in one; streaming uploads and batch retries landed in Fernlang two releases before Mottle. Before implementing anything cross-platform, check the parity matrix, which lists every public method and its status per SDK. The matrix lives on the internal page below.

operations page: https://confluence.lumicsys.internal/projects/display/projects/display

**Ticket #2087 — Deep-link signing vault locked**

The Moraine vault holding the deep-link signing keys locked itself after the mobile router shipped malformed route manifests. All universal links for the Petrel app now fall back to the web view. Security review is required before unlock: confirm the manifest diff contains no wildcard routes and that signing scope is unchanged. Once you've verified both, unlock with the recovery passphrase recorded below.

unlock words, bawef-kahap: sorax-sorir-quenys-aldok